Electric Vehicles in Urban Europe focuses on the development of integrated, sustainable strategies and dynamic leadership techniques for cities to promote the use of electric vehicles.

The internal combustion engine changed all aspects of city living. From expanding the urban footprint as new suburbs and regions were opened up through to new economic opportunities as people and goods could move more efficiently and effectively, it has impacted every aspect of our lives. The costs however, are only now being accounted for: air and noise pollution affect the health and well-being of our citizens as well as contributing to wider environmental issues such as global warming.

Recent developments however with electric mobility offer an alternative that will address these negative externalities while maintaining our ability to travel and meet the needs of today.

Our project will look at how cities can develop integrated and sustainable strategies to increase the use of electric vehicles.

This includes:

  • Infrastructure requirements and options, especially in congested areas: e.g., on street vs off street charging points, standard/fast/rapid charging, green energy.
  • Policy framework: incentives, parking & congestion implications, modal shift.
  • Marketing & Communication: education & awareness raising

Cities, regions and countries are more interdependent than ever before and the challenges facing us require concerted action. URBACT will enable us to work together to identify and implement the best solutions for urban mobility while strengthening linkages across Europe.

The EVUE project is focused on identifying and implementing the framework and infrastructure required that will enable electric vehicles to become the preferred mode of choice in urban areas. By directly targeting a major source of air and noise pollution in our cities, we hope to improve the lives of all citizens and ensure that urban areas mitigate their negative environmental impacts as efficiently as possible
